About 3-[2-cyano-1-[4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-2-ium-2-yl]ethyl]-N-methyl-N-phenylbenzenesulfonamide

3-[2-cyano-1-[4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-2-ium-2-yl]ethyl]-N-methyl-N-phenylbenzenesulfonamide (PubChem CID 123802354) has the molecular formula C25H22N7O2S+ and a molecular weight of 484.57 g/mol. Its IUPAC name is 3-[2-cyano-1-[4-(7H-pyrrolo[2,3-d]pyrimidin-4-yl)-1H-pyrazol-2-ium-2-yl]ethyl]-N-methyl-N-phenylbenzenesulfonamide.
